					Title: My Backup Strategy
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Date: 2021-04-08
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Category: Writing
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Summary: Details about the backup system for all of my data.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Wide: true
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[TOC]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Regularly backing up all the data I care about is very important to me. This
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					article outlines my strategy to make sure I never lose essential data.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Motivation
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Backups should be as automatic as possible. This ensures laziness and
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					forgetfulness won't interfere with the regularity.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					All software used to create and store the backups should be free and open source
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					so I'm not depending on the survival of a company.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Backups need to be tested to ensure they are correct and happening regularly.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Multiple copies of the backups should exist, including at least one offsite to
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					protect against my building burning down.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Backups should also be incremental when possible (rather than mirror copies) so
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					an accidental deletion isn't propagated into the backups, making the file
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					irrecoverable.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Strategy
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I have one backup folder `/mnt/backup` on my media server at home that serves as
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					the destination for all my backup sources. All scheduled automatic backups write
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					to their own subfolder inside of it.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					This backup folder is then synced to encrypted 2.5" 1 TB hard drives which I
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					rotate between my bag, offsite, and my parents' house.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Backup Sources
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I use the tool `rdiff-backup` extensively because it allows me to take
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					incremental backups locally or over SSH. It acts very similar to `rsync` and has
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					no configuration.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Email
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I have every email since 2010 backed up continuously in case my email provider
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					disappears.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I use `offlineimap` to sync my mail to the directory `~/email` on my media
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					server as a Maildir. Since offlineimap is only a syncing tool, the emails need
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					to be copied elsewhere to be backed up. I run `rdiff-backup` from a weekly cron
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					job: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">I'll explain what backup_check.txt does below</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					*/15 * * * * offlineimap > /var/log/offlineimap.log 2>&1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 12 * * 1 date -Iseconds > /home/email/email/backup_check.txt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					20 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up /home/email/email /mnt/backup/local/email/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					40 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force /mnt/backup/local/email/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Here's my `.offlineimaprc` for reference: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[general]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					accounts = main
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[Account main]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					localrepository = Local
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remoterepository = Remote
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[Repository Local]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					type = Maildir
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					localfolders = ~/email
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[Repository Remote]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					type = IMAP
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					readonly = True
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					folderfilter = lambda foldername: foldername not in ['Trash', 'Spam', 'Drafts']
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remotehost = example.com
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remoteuser = mail@example.com
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remotepass = supersecret
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					sslcacertfile = /etc/ssl/certs/ca-certificates.crt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Notes
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I use Standard Notes to take notes and wrote the tool
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[standardnotes-fs](https://github.com/tannercollin/standardnotes-fs) to mount my
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					notes as a file system to view and edit them as plain text files.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I take weekly backups of the mounted file system on my media server with cron: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 12 * * 1 date -Iseconds > /home/notes/notes/backup_check.txt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					15 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up /home/notes/notes /mnt/backup/local/notes/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Nextcloud
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I self-host a Nextcloud instance to store all my personal documents (non-code
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					projects, tax forms, spreadsheets, etc.). Since it's only a syncing software,
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					the files need to be copied elsewhere to be backed up.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I take weekly backups of the Nextcloud data folder with cron: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up /var/www/nextcloud/data/tanner/files /mnt/backup/local/nextcloud/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					30 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force /mnt/backup/local/nextcloud/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Gitea
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I self-host a Gitea instance to store all my git repositories for code-based
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					projects. My home folder is also a git repo so I can easily sync my config files
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					and password database between servers and machines.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I take weekly backups of the Gitea data folder with cron: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 12 * * 1 date -Iseconds > /home/gitea/gitea/data/backup_check.txt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					10 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up --exclude **data/indexers --exclude **data/sessions /home/gitea/gitea/data /mnt/backup/local/gitea/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					35 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force /mnt/backup/local/gitea/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Telegram
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Telegram Messenger is my main app for communication. My parents, most of my
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					friends, and friend groups are on there so I don't want to lose those messages
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					in case Telegram disappears or my account gets banned.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">Saves the messages to a sqlite db</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Telegram includes a data export feature, but it can't be automated. Instead I
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					run the deprecated software
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[telegram-export](https://github.com/expectocode/telegram-export) hourly with
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cron: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					0 * * * * bash -c 'timeout 50m /home/tanner/opt/telegram-export/env/bin/python -m telegram_export' > /var/log/telegramexport.log 2>&1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					It likes to hang, so `timeout` kills it if it's still running after 50 minutes.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Hasn't corrupted the database yet.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Phone
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[Signal
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Messenger](https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=org.thoughtcrime.securesms&hl=en_CA&gl=US)
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					automatically exports a copy of my text messages database, and
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[Aegis](https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=com.beemdevelopment.aegis&hl=en_CA&gl=US)
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					allows me to export an encrypted JSON file of my two-factor authentication
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					codes.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I mount my phone's internal storage as a file system on my desktop using
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[adbfs-rootless](https://github.com/spion/adbfs-rootless). I then rsync the
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					files over to my media server: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./adbfs ~/mntphone 
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 time rsync -Wav \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--exclude '*cache' --exclude nobackup \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--exclude '*thumb*' --exclude 'Telegram *' \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--exclude 'collection.media' \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--exclude 'org.thunderdog.challegram' \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--exclude '.trashed-*' --exclude '.pending-*' \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  ~/mntphone/storage/emulated/0/ \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  localmediaserver:/mnt/backup/files/phone/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Unfortunately this is a manual process because I need to plug my phone in each
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					time. Ideally it would happen automatically while I'm asleep and the phone is
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					charging.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Miscellaneous Files
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The directory `/backup/files` is a repository for any kind of files I want to
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					keep forever. My phone data, old archives, computer files, Minecraft worlds,
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					files from previous jobs, and so on.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					All the files will be included in the 1 TB hard drive backup rotations.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Web Services
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Web services that I run like [txt.t0.vc](https://txt.t0.vc) and
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[QotNews](https://news.t0.vc) are backed up daily, weekly, and monthly depending
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					on how frequently the data changes.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I run `rdiff-backup` on the remote server with cron: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 14 * * * date -Iseconds > /home/tanner/tbot/t0txt/data/backup_check.txt                                                  
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					04 14 * * * rdiff-backup /home/tanner/tbot/t0txt/data tbotb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ak/daily/t0txt/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					14 14 * * * r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force tbotb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ak/daily/t0txt/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					24 14 * * 1 rdiff-backup /home/tanner/tbot/t0txt/data tbotb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ak/weekly/t0txt/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					34 14 * * 1 r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force tbotb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ak/weekly/t0txt/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					44 14 1 * * rdiff-backup /home/tanner/tbot/t0txt/data tbotb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ak/monthly/t0txt/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					55 14 1 * * r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force tbotb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ak/monthly/t0txt/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The `tbotbak` user has write access to the `/mnt/backup/remote/tbotbak`
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					directory only. It has its own passwordless SSH key that's only permitted to run
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					the `rdiff-backup --server` command for security.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Protospace
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I run a lot of services for [Protospace](https://protospace.ca/), my city's
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					makerspace.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The member portal I wrote called [Spaceport](https://my.protospace.ca/) creates
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					an archive I download daily: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					40 10 * * * wget --content-disposition \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--header="Authorization: secretkeygoeshere" \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--directory-prefix /mnt/backup/remote/portalbak/ \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  --no-verbose --append-output=/var/log/portalbackup.log \
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					  https://api.my.protospace.ca/backup/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The website and [wiki](https://wiki.protospace.ca) that I sysadmin get
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					backed up weekly: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					0 12 * * 1 mysqldump --all-databases > /var/www/dump.sql
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					15 12 * * 1 date -Iseconds > /var/www/backup_check.txt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					20 12 * * 1 rdiff-backup /var/www pshostbak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/pshostbak/weekly/www/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The Protospace [Minecraft
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					server](http://games.protospace.ca:8123/?worldname=world&mapname=flat&zoom=3&x=74&y=64&z=354)
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I run gets backed up daily: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 15 * * * date -Iseconds > /home/tanner/minecraft/backup_check.txt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					00 15 * * * rdiff-backup --exclude **CoreProtect --exclude **dynmap /home/tanner/minecraft psminebak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/psminebak/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					30 15 * * * rdiff-backup --remove-older-than 12B --force psminebak@remotebackup::/mnt/backup/remote/psminebak/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I also back up our Google Drive with rclone: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					45 12 * * 1  rclone copy -v protospace: /mnt/backup/files/protospace/google-drive/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Backup Copies
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					My backup folder `/mnt/backup` now looks like this: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					/mnt/backup/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					├── files
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── docs
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── phone
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── protospace
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── telegram
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── usbsticks
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   └── ... and so on
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					├── local
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── email
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── gitea
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   ├── nextcloud
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					│   └── notes
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					└── remote
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    ├── portalbak
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    ├── pshostbak
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    ├── psminebak
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    ├── tbotbak
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    └── telebak
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					This directory tree is the master backup and I make a copy of the entire tree
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					every Saturday to a hard drive.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The directory is copied over with the following script: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```text
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					#!/bin/bash
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cryptsetup luksOpen /dev/sdf external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					mount /dev/mapper/external /mnt/external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					time rsync -av --delete /mnt/backup/local/ /mnt/external/backup/local/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					time rsync -av --delete /mnt/backup/remote/ /mnt/external/backup/remote/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					time rdiff-backup --force -v5 /mnt/backup/files/ /mnt/external/backup/files/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					python3 /home/tanner/scripts/checkbackup.py
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					umount /mnt/external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cryptsetup luksClose external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I wrote a Python script `checkbackup.py` that goes through each backup and
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					compares the timestamp in `backup_check.txt` files to the current time. This
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					makes sure that the cron ran, backups were taken, and transferred over
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					correctly.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Rotating Hard Drives
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I rotate through 2.5" 1 TB hard drives each Saturday when I do a backup. They
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					are quite cheap at [$65 CAD](https://www.memoryexpress.com/Products/MX65194)
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					each so I can have a bunch floating around.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I keep one connected to the server, one in my bag, one offsite, one at my
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					mother's house, and one at my dad's house. Every Saturday I run the script above
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					to take a copy and then swap the drive with the one in my bag. It then gets
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">I go back home about twice per year</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					swapped when I visit my offsite location. Same for when I visit my parents. This
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					means that all hard drives eventually get rotated through with new data and
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					don't sit too long unpowered.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The drives are all encrypted with full-disk LUKS encryption using a password I'm
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					unlikely to forget.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I run the check-summing `btrfs` file system on them in RAID-1 to protect against
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					bitrot. This means I can only use 0.5 TB of storage for my backups, but the data
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					is stored redundantly.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Here's how I set up new hard drives to do this: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o cryptsetup luksOpen /dev/sdf external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o mkfs.btrfs -f -m dup -d dup /dev/mapper/external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o mount /dev/mapper/external /mnt/external/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o mkdir /mnt/external/backup
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o chown -R tanner:tanner /mnt/external/backup
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o umount /mnt/external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o cryptsetup luksClose external
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Future Improvements
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I'm working on a system to automatically back up all my home directories to my
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					media server. I need this to grab Bash histories and code that's
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					work-in-progress. I've been burned by not having this once when a server died.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I'd like to automate backing up my phone by connecting it to a Raspberry Pi when
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I go to sleep.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I need to get better at fully testing my backups by restoring them on a blank
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					machine.

					Title: Bypassing ISP Blocked Ports
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Date: 2021-04-10
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Category: Writing
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Summary: Bypass ISP blocked ports using VPN port forwarding for public access.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Wide: true
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[TOC]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					My residential ISP blocks inbound traffic to common ports like 22, 80, and 443.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I use an OpenVPN tunnel to forward these ports so that I can self-host a
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					public media server. It does __not__ require users to be on the VPN.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					This article explains how I set it up and is targeted towards Linux sysadmins.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Overview
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I have a cheap $5 per month virtual server with [Digital
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Ocean](https://digitalocean.com) that runs Debian GNU/Linux 10. An OpenVPN
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					server is running on this virtual server.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					My media server at home has an OpenVPN client connected to the server and is
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					assigned a static IP on the VPN network.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The virtual server has routing enabled and forwards inbound traffic __from the
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					internet__ to my media server at home. This allows me to have external HTTP and SSH
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					access.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Server Setup
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Spin up a Debian 10 virtual server on your favourite hosting provider and set
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					your user up as you would normally. You should probably harden this server.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Assign a subdomain to it like `vpn.example.com`.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Install the following requirements: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o apt update
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o apt install openvpn ufw
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### OpenVPN Server
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					These steps roughly follow [this
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					guide](https://wiki.debian.org/OpenVPN#TLS-enabled_VPN).
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Generate TLS certificates and keys: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 cd /etc/openvpn
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o openvpn --genkey --secret static.key
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o make-cadir easy-rsa/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o chown -R tanner:tanner easy-rsa/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Replace `tanner` with your own username, this is temporary.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">The `.rnd` file prevents a warning</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 cd easy-rsa/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./easyrsa init-pki
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 head /dev/urandom > pki/.rnd
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./easyrsa build-ca
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Enter a password you won't forget in case you want to add another client later.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The Common Name you choose is not important.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Generate Diffie–Hellman params: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./easyrsa gen-dh
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Generate a server cert: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./easyrsa build-server-full server nopass
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Generate a client cert: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./easyrsa build-client-full mediaserver nopass
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					We make a `mediaserver` client because we want to assign a static IP to it. You
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					need to make a different one for each client you want with a static IP.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Also, if you want generic clients that all get dynamic IPs for use on your
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					laptop, phone, etc. to protect you from public WiFi, create only a single extra one: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./easyrsa build-client-full client nopass  # optional
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Leave off `nopass` if you want to password protect the config file keys when you
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					set up a new client.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Create the server config file `/etc/openvpn/server.conf`: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">Can't use port 443 here since it'll be forwarded</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					port 1194
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					proto udp
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					dev tun
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					topology subnet
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					ca /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/ca.crt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cert /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/issued/server.crt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					key /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/private/server.key
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					dh /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/dh.pem
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					tls-auth /etc/openvpn/static.key 0
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					client-config-dir /etc/openvpn/ccd
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					server 10.8.0.0 255.255.255.0
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					client-to-client
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					duplicate-cn
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					keepalive 10 120
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cipher AES-256-GCM
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					auth SHA256
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					comp-lzo
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					max-clients 10
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					user nobody
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					group nogroup
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					persist-key
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					persist-tun
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Assign a static IP + chmod: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 cd /etc/openvpn
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o chown -R root:root easy-rsa/
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o mkdir ccd
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o touch ccd/mediaserver
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Replace `mediaserver` with whatever client name you used above. Edit it like so: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">Your home server will be `10.8.0.100`</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					ifconfig-push 10.8.0.100 255.255.255.0
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Test your config by running: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o openvpn --config /etc/openvpn/server.conf
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					If you run `ip addr` in another terminal, you should see an entry like this: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					5: tun0: <POINTOPOINT,MULTICAST,NOARP,UP,LOWER_UP> stuff
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    link/none 
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    inet 10.8.0.1/24 brd 10.8.0.255 scope global tun0
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					       valid_lft forever preferred_lft forever
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    inet6 fe80::d9fc:b2f9:34e6:5ed2/64 scope link stable-privacy 
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					       valid_lft forever preferred_lft forever
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### systemd
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					If it works fine, persist OpenVPN with systemd: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o systemctl enable openvpn@server
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o systemctl start openvpn@server
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o systemctl daemon-reload
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o service openvpn restart
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Test it works by rebooting: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o reboot
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ssh vpn.example.com
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ip addr
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Port Forwarding
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					I use `ufw` to handle the iptables rules because I use it anyway as a firewall
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					when I harden my servers.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Enable routing: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o sysctl net.ipv4.ip_forward=1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Edit `/etc/sysctl.conf` to set: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					net.ipv4.ip_forward=1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Edit `/etc/default/ufw` to set: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					DEFAULT_FORWARD_POLICY="ACCEPT"
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Add this to the top of `/etc/ufw/before.rules`: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					*nat
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					:POSTROUTING ACCEPT [0:0]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					# ssh port forwarding
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					-A PREROUTING -d 123.123.123.123 -p tcp --dport 2222 -j DNAT --to-dest 10.8.0.100:2222
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					-A POSTROUTING -d 10.8.0.100 -p tcp --dport 2222 -j SNAT --to-source 10.8.0.1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					# Allow traffic from OpenVPN client to eth0
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					-A POSTROUTING -s 10.8.0.0/8 -o eth0 -j MASQUERADE
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					COMMIT
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Replace `123.123.123.123` with your VPN server's external IP address and `eth0`
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					with the external interface.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					This will forward TCP traffic on port 2222 to your home server. If you want to use
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					port 22, then you need to set the VPN SSH server to something else.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					A full example of `/etc/ufw/before.rules` with other ports included can be found
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					here: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[https://txt.t0.vc/URUG](https://txt.t0.vc/URUG)
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Apply the changes to `ufw`: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o ufw disable && sudo ufw enable
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Client Setup
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Switch to your home server or client machine.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Install OpenVPN: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o apt update
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o apt install openvpn
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Client Configs
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					For static IP clients (like your home server), create the config file `/etc/openvpn/client.conf`: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					client
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					dev tun
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					proto udp
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remote vpn.example.com 1194
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					resolv-retry infinite
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					nobind
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					persist-key
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					persist-tun
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remote-cert-tls server
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cipher AES-256-GCM
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					auth SHA256
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					comp-lzo
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					key-direction 1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<ca>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/ca.crt]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</ca>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<cert>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/issued/mediaserver.crt]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</cert>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<key>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/private/mediaserver.key]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</key>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<tls-auth>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/static.key]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</tls-auth>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Replace the `[server ...]` lines with the contents of that file on the __VPN
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					server__, for example: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o cat /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/ca.crt
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					---> copy & paste result
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Also replace `vpn.example.com` with the subdomain you assigned earlier.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					For device clients (like your laptop and phone), create the config file `client.ovpn`: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<span class="aside">`redirect-gateway def1` forces traffic over the VPN</span>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					client
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					dev tun
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					proto udp
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remote vpn.example.com 1194
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					redirect-gateway def1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					resolv-retry infinite
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					nobind
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					persist-key
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					persist-tun
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					remote-cert-tls server
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					cipher AES-256-GCM
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					auth SHA256
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					comp-lzo
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					key-direction 1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<ca>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/ca.crt]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</ca>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<cert>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/issued/client.crt]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</cert>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<key>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/easy-rsa/pki/private/client.key]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</key>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					<tls-auth>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					[server /etc/openvpn/static.key]
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					</tls-auth>
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					The `client.ovpn` file is ready to be imported into your VPN clients.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Test your config by running: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o openvpn --config /etc/openvpn/client.conf
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					If you run `ip addr` in another terminal, you should see an entry like this: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					7: tun0: <POINTOPOINT,MULTICAST,NOARP,UP,LOWER_UP> stuff
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    link/none 
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    inet 10.8.0.100/24 brd 10.8.0.255 scope global tun0
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					       valid_lft forever preferred_lft forever
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					    inet6 fe80::b2:ed71:6c98:4bc9/64 scope link stable-privacy 
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					       valid_lft forever preferred_lft forever
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Try pinging the server: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 ping 10.8.0.1
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					PING 10.8.0.1 (10.8.0.1) 56(84) bytes of data.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					64 bytes from 10.8.0.1: icmp_seq=1 ttl=64 time=71.5 ms
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					64 bytes from 10.8.0.1: icmp_seq=2 ttl=64 time=73.0 ms
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					... etc
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### systemd
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					If it works fine, persist OpenVPN with systemd: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o chown root:root /etc/openvpn/client.conf
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o chmod 600 /etc/openvpn/client.conf
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o systemctl enable openvpn@client
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o systemctl start openvpn@client
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o systemctl daemon-reload
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					$ sudo service openvpn restart
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					### Client Apps
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					On Android I use "OpenVPN for Android" and on Linux I use the
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					`network-manager-openvpn-gnome` Debian package.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					To add your VPN on Gnome, open VPN settings, import file, and select
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					`client.ovpn`. If the private key is missing, select it from
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					`~/.cert/nm-openvpn/`.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					## Closing Thoughts
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					You should now be fine to access your home server from over the internet.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					To forward additional ports, just edit the `/etc/ufw/before.rules` file like
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					above.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					You can now point a domain to your virtual server's IP and use that to connect
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					to your home server. Use a CNAME to make it easy to change later:
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					NAME                    TYPE   VALUE
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					--------------------------------------------------
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					vpn.example.com.        A      123.123.123.123
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					myserver.example.com.   CNAME  vpn.example.com.
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					```
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					Finally, make sure any server programs are listening / bound to `10.8.0.100` or
 | 
				
			||||||
 | 
					`0.0.0.0` so that they can get traffic from that interface.
